A few weeks ago I got an influx of requests to create a wearable makeup look featuring black lipstick for fall. I think black lipstick is such a chic and daring choice that doesn’t have to be “halloweeny.” It definitely takes a little thought so that it reads like a normal look instead of a costume.

Watch the video to see how to recreate this wearable rose gold and black lipstick makeup look! | Slashed Beauty

My favorite look to do when wearing black lipstick is a light and simple rose gold eye. I skip my usual dramatic liner because I really want to let my lipstick make the statement. At most, I’ll add some lashes to give my eyes a little lift. The face stays neutral with a light application of contour, highlight and blush. I also make sure I’m using a radiant foundation to keep the look fresh.
